Plot Summary

The series is set in a world where the fate of humanity rests in the hands of 13 gods who have grown tired of humans and decide to hold a tournament called Ragnarok. The tournament consists of 13 battles, with each god facing off against a human champion. If humanity wins, they will be spared from destruction, but if the gods win, humanity will be wiped out.

Review

Visuals

One of the first things that stand out about Record of Ragnarok is its stunning visuals. The animation is crisp and fluid, and the character designs are both unique and memorable. From the intricate details of the gods' armour to the intense battle scenes, every frame of this series is a visual feast for the eyes.

 

Characters

Record of Ragnarok features a diverse cast of characters, each with its own unique backstory and motivations. The human champions are particularly interesting, as they come from different time periods and cultures, adding to the overall richness of the series. Even the gods themselves are complex characters, with their own personal struggles and desires.

Story

The premise of the series is simple yet effective, and the execution is top-notch. Each battle is thrilling and intense, and the stakes are high. The series also does an excellent job of balancing the action with character development, making it easy to become invested in both the battles and the characters.

 

Criticism

One potential criticism of Record of Ragnarok is that it may not appeal to everyone. The series is very action-heavy, and some viewers may find that the constant battles become repetitive over time. Additionally, while the characters are well-developed, some may find that the series doesn't delve deep enough into their backstories.
